  • About 50 people came to 580 North Sixth Street in Silsbee Saturday afternoon for a ribbon cutting for Life Matters. Pastor Carl Tyler said the opening of Life Matters fulfills his “God given vision designed to include the help for the Silsbee community and /or Hardin County.” He said Life Matters exists due to the support of the Silsbee City Council, Chamber of Commerce, school district and business community.
